2003 Renault Megane vs. 2011 BMW 550
To start off, 2011 BMW 550 is newer by 8 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2003 Renault Megane.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2003 Renault Megane would be higher. At 4,400 cc (8 cylinders), 2011 BMW 550 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 BMW 550 (400 HP @ 5500 RPM) has 319 more horse power than 2003 Renault Megane. (81 HP @ 4000 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 BMW 550 should accelerate faster than 2003 Renault Megane.
Because 2011 BMW 550 is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2003 Renault Megane.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 BMW 550 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 BMW 550 (609 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 424 more torque (in Nm) than 2003 Renault Megane. (185 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2011 BMW 550 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2003 Renault Megane.
Compare all specifications:
2003 Renault Megane | 2011 BMW 550 | |
Make | Renault | BMW |
Model | Megane | 550 |
Year Released | 2003 | 2011 |
Body Type | Sedan | Sedan |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 1461 cc | 4400 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 81 HP | 400 HP |
Engine RPM | 4000 RPM | 5500 RPM |
Torque | 185 Nm | 609 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 1750 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line - Premium |
Drive Type | Front | AWD |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4510 mm | 4905 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1780 mm | 1859 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1470 mm | 1463 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2690 mm | 2969 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 60 L | 70 L |
